Vizquel Successful in Return from DL

Posted May 10, 08 7:38 PM CDT in Sports 

(Newser) – Tim Lincecum threw strikes all day, and San Francisco's entire offense clicked in Omar Vizquel's season debut. Randy Winn hit his first home run of the year, while Aaron Rowand connected against his former club for the second time in just more than a week and the Giants ended a season-worst five-game skid with an 8-2 win over the Philadelphia Phillies today.

Lincecum (5-1) struck out eight in eight impressive innings to outpitch 45-year-old Jamie Moyer. Vizquel received a warm ovation for his first game of 2008 and went 3-for-5 and scored a run in his first game of 2008.The return marks the start of his 20th major league season – becoming the first Venezuelan to play 20 seasons in the majors.
